2012 Vision Express Stafford 20
 | | Overall score | | 60% | | Would you do it again? | | Yes | | | | Details: | | Scenery | | 60% | | PB potential | | 60% | | Atmosphere | | 40% | | Organisation | | 60% | | Value | | 80% | | Beginner-friendliness | | 60% |
In short: A good race to break up the monotony of long, lonely, training runs for a Spring marathon. In full: Loved the parking right next to the start and finish. I was bit worried about the 'hills' after reading previous year's posts but I was pleasantly surprised and would describe the course as undulating rather than hilly! Would have liked to have seen a course map before the event possibly with elevation details. Also, I collected my mug before the start but could easily have missed out - maybe you could have told people this was an option in the race details? All in all a good race to use as part of marathon training. Date of review: March 14, 2012

2011 Newport Carnival 10K
 | | Overall score | | 80% | | Would you do it again? | | Yes | | | | Details: | | Scenery | | 80% | | PB potential | | 80% | | Atmosphere | | 60% | | Organisation | | 80% | | Value | | 60% | | Beginner-friendliness | | 60% |
In short: Very enjoyable even though disappointed with my time! In full: I really enjoyed this race - great free parking close to the start and finish, good organisation, nice mix of traffic free roads and off road running, crowd support through the town centre and well placed km markers. Homemade flapjack at the finish was a nice touch! Also, lots of grass for the kids to play on to keep them occupied. I would definitely do this one again. Date of review: June 13, 2011
